Abstract
⺠A new H+ sensing SANDI compound has been synthesised and fully characterised. ⺠Addition of H+ leads to an increase (â¼10-15%) in quantum yield and fluorescence lifetime. ⺠Absorption and emission are also blue-shifted â¼500-550 cmâ1. ⺠This is fully reversible on exposure to base and can be repeated many times. ⺠Attributed to partially efficient PET in the neutral form blocked on protonation.
